Develop a Budget-Friendly Homemade Watering System

Want to keep your garden thriving without costing a fortune? A homemade watering system can be just the ticket. You don't need fancy gadgets to get the job accomplished. With a little creativity and some basic components, you can assemble an efficient and cheap watering system that suits your garden's needs.

Start by assessing your garden's size and water requirements. Then, collect supplies like PVC pipes, connectors, a switch, and hoses. You can even recycle old containers like buckets to create your own watering containers.

Install the pipes and connectors to channel water to your plants. A simple siphon system is efficient for conserving water. Consider using a switch to automate the watering process, saving time and energy.

Remember to check your watering system regularly to guarantee that it's operating properly and adjust as needed. With a little planning and effort, you can develop a budget-friendly homemade watering system that will benefit your garden for years to come.

From Rain to Roots: Crafting Your Own Micro Homestead Watering System

Harnessing the power of rainwater and creating a DIY watering system for your micro homestead sounds like a rewarding endeavor. You can gather the benefits of sustainable living while ensuring the plant in your garden gets the hydration it needs to thrive. It's a journey that involves careful planning, ingenious solutions, and a touch of gardening enthusiasm. A well-designed system will significantly reduce your reliance on municipal water sources, saving you money and conserving valuable resources.

  • Starting with, consider your micro homestead's layout and the plants you wish to tend. Determine the size of your system based on your needs.
  • Following that, explore different rainwater harvesting options, such as rain barrels or a cistern. These structures store rainwater from rooftops and downspouts.
  • Thirdly, design your watering system to efficiently distribute water to your plants. Consider using drip irrigation, soaker hoses, or even a simple DIY network of tubes and nozzles.

With a little planning and effort, you can create a micro homestead watering system that is both sustainable and effective.
